Who We Are:

As a recognized leader in space science research and spacecraft instrumentation, avionics, and electronics, we work to reveal the secrets of our solar system and the universe.

Objectives of this Role:

  • Participate in the research and development of experimental, laser-based, spaceflight instrumentation enabling scientific investigations across the Solar System.
  • Contribute to the design, development, and hands-on fabrication, assembly, integration, and test of instrumentation systems from concept to flight instrument delivery.
  • Support the division in cutting edge research involving pulsed lasers, mass spectrometry and high-speed data acquisition systems.
  • Provide expert engineering for selection, operation, and maintenance of laser systems.
  • Experience in laser safety for all wavelengths, lab safety, HV safety, chemical safety, and vacuum safety

Daily and Monthly Responsibilities:

  • Work with scientific personnel to design, build, and test laser-based instrumentation. This includes operating, maintaining, and aligning high power lasers including diode fiber lasers, YAG lasers, OPO lasers, TiS lasers, fs-lasers, and optical/laser design.
  • Hands-on work with ultra-high vacuum systems, pressurized gases, cryogens and high-voltage systems.
  • Lead the design, fabrication and performance validation of various optomechanical systems and interfacing with external vendors to procure instrumentation hardware, system sub-components and laboratory test equipment.
  • Experimental data collection in an optical laboratory environment.
  • Maintenance to include working with flash lamps, minor electronics repair, cooling system maintenance and repair, and the ability to set up laser control through timing boxes and LabVIEW control.

Requirements:

  • Requires a Bachelors, Masters or a PhD in Electrical Engineering, Optical Engineering, Engineering Physics, Quantum Engineering or other related engineering degree field with relevant focus on lasers. Advanced degrees will be considered in lieu of some years of related industry work experience.
  • 8+ years: Optics modeling and development for laser systems. Experience with optical design software (ZEMAX or similar).
  • 7+ years: Laser operation and engineering for one or more of the following: diode lasers, external cavity lasers, laser optical systems and components, laser spectrometers, laser diffraction and vis/NIR detectors.
  • 3+ years: Design of laser systems to requirements, verification planning, and execution.

About the Company

S

Southwest Research Institute

We are R&D problem solvers providing independent, premier services to government and industry clients. Our multidisciplinary nature allows us to rapidly assemble diverse teams to tackle problems from multiple directions. We push the boundaries of science and technology to develop innovative solutions that advance the state of the art and improve human health and safety. Operating as a nonprofit since our 1947 inception, we work in the public’s best interest and toward the betterment of mankind.  At SwRI, we tirelessly pursue innovation and excellence in science and technology for the betterment of humankind. We support work on nearly 4,000 client projects at any given time through a wide range of technical competencies with 2,574 staff members in nine technical divisions. Client services include, but are not limited to, Automotive and Transportation, Biomedical & Health, Chemistry & Materials, Computers and Electronics, Defense & Security, Earth & Space, Energy & Environment, and Manufacturing & Construction. 

TECHNICAL DIVISIONS

  • Applied Physics-Developing advanced electronic and microelectronic devices, power supplies, voice and data communication systems, robot test services, and payloads
  • Applied Power-Using physical science research and applied engineering to produce sensors, instruments, and hardware used worldwide.
  • Center for Nuclear Waste Regulatory Analyses-Resolving technical and regulatory issues related to a potential geologic repository for spent nuclear fule and high-level radioactive waste.
  • Chemistry and Chemical Engineering-Performing research and technical services using chemistry and chemical engineering technology.
  • Defense and & Intelligence Solutions-Providing advanced direction finding and tracking systems through geolocation system development.
  • Fuels and Lubricants Research-Performing fuels and lubricants research activities to meet regulatory and competitive goals.
  • Intelligent Systems-Providing engineering services in resaerch and development of complex systems and equipment.
  • Mechanical Engineering-Improving safety, reliability, efficiency and life of new or existing mechanical components or systems.
  • Powertrain Engineering-Designing and developing vehicle and engine components to achieve performance and emissions goals.
  • Space Science & Engineering-Developing and managing advanced scientific payloads aboard satellites and sounding rockets.

HONORS AND AWARDS
Southwest Research Institute has earned 43 R&D 100 awards since 1971. Each year R&D Magazine recognizes developments regarded as among the 100 most significant technical accomplishments. The Chicago Tribune dubbed the program "the Oscars of Invention".
